Crystal Palace ‘concerned’ Adam Wharton’s head has been turned after what’s just been said – transfer expert

Crystal Palace are concerned about the recent performances of Adam Wharton and suggestions his head may have been turned by growing interest.

This comes after Oliver Glasner claimed some of his players are already looking towards next season and whether they might secure a move away from Selhurst Park.

The 21-year-old has seen a notable downturn in his performances of late, with the likes of Man United and Liverpool watching, leading to suggestions of unrest.

Former Man United chief scout Mick Brown told Football Insider that Wharton is one of multiple players who Glasner’s comments may have been about.

Crystal Palace are enduring a run of just two wins from their last 16 games following a 1-0 win against Wolves, with a close eye now being cast on their star names.

Crystal Palace concerned about Adam Wharton performances

Football Insider revealed earlier this month that Man United and Liverpool are watching Wharton, while the likes of Real Madrid have also been tracking his progress.

Given his recent dip in performances, there are some concerns about his future at Crystal Palace, while Brown explained it shows he is not the finished article.

“I think there are some concerns about Wharton’s performances,” Brown told Football Insider.

“It’s not a massive problem, players go through dips in form especially when the team are struggling to get results, but he has really dropped off recently.

“Then Glasner comes out with his comments saying some of the players have had their heads turned or are looking at where they might play next season.

“I think that forces you to look at who hasn’t been playing well that those comments could be about, and I’m afraid Wharton might be one of those.

“We know there’s interest in him and clubs have been looking at him, but he can’t afford to let his performances drop while he’s still a Palace player.

“He’s part of that spine of the team that I’ve always said they need to do whatever they can to keep, it’s Wharton, Henderson, Lacroix, and before it was Mateta.

“Now Mateta looks like he’s off after everything that happened with him, and Palace have to look at who might be next. It’s a real shame, to be honest.”

Jean-Philippe Mateta update emerges at Selhurst Park

While speculation is ongoing about who Glasner’s comments were aimed at, one player who will more than likely leave Palace this summer is Jean-Philippe Mateta.

Mateta was pushing to leave Selhurst Park during the mid-season window, but ultimately missed out on a move to AC Milan after failing a medical.

However, Brown told Football Insider on 15 February that Mateta is still part of Oliver Glasner’s plans and will return to the first-team squad rather than being banished.

The 28-year-old is expected to be available again in the summer, placing a number of clubs both in Europe and the Premier League on high alert.

For now, though, he remains a part of Palace’s squad and they hope to utilise him as they aim to push further into the Conference League and up the Premier League table.
